The Advantages of White Quartz Countertops

White quartz countertops offer a range of benefits that make them an excellent choice for kitchens. Their durability, low maintenance, and versatility make them a practical and aesthetically pleasing addition to any home.

  • Durability: Quartz is a non-porous material, making it highly resistant to scratches, stains, and heat. This durability ensures that your countertops will remain beautiful for years to come, even with heavy use.
  • Low Maintenance: Quartz is incredibly easy to clean and maintain. A simple wipe with a damp cloth is usually all that’s needed to remove spills and dirt. This low-maintenance aspect is a significant advantage for busy homeowners.
  • Versatility: White quartz countertops are incredibly versatile and can complement a wide range of kitchen styles. They can be paired with various cabinet colors, backsplash materials, and décor to create a unique and personalized look.

Different White Quartz Countertop Finishes

The finish of a white quartz countertop can significantly impact the overall aesthetic of the kitchen. Here are some popular white quartz finishes and their design implications:

  • Polished: Polished white quartz countertops offer a sleek and reflective surface that adds a touch of elegance to the kitchen. This finish is best suited for modern and contemporary kitchens.
  • Matte: Matte white quartz countertops provide a softer, less reflective surface that creates a more relaxed and casual atmosphere. This finish is ideal for traditional and farmhouse kitchens.
  • Honed: Honed white quartz countertops have a smooth, satin-like finish that is both elegant and practical. This finish is a good compromise between the reflectivity of polished quartz and the understated elegance of matte quartz.

While a white kitchen exudes a sense of purity and elegance, it’s crucial to inject visual interest and prevent it from becoming monotonous. This can be achieved by incorporating contrasting elements that add depth and dimension to the space.

Backsplash Materials

The backsplash is a key element in creating visual contrast within a white kitchen. It serves as a focal point and provides an opportunity to introduce color, texture, or pattern. Here are some examples:

  • Subway Tiles: Classic subway tiles in a contrasting color, such as black, gray, or a bold hue, can add a touch of sophistication and visual interest.
  • Mosaic Tiles: Mosaic tiles in various shapes and sizes, especially in metallic finishes like gold or silver, can create a dazzling and eye-catching backsplash.
  • Natural Stone: Natural stone backsplashes, such as marble or granite, offer a unique and elegant look. Their veining and patterns provide a natural contrast to the white surfaces.

Hardware Finishes, White quartz kitchen countertops with white cabinets

Hardware finishes can significantly impact the overall aesthetic of a white kitchen. They can either blend seamlessly with the white theme or provide a striking contrast.

  • Brushed Nickel: Brushed nickel hardware offers a subtle contrast to white cabinets and countertops, adding a touch of warmth and sophistication.
  • Black Matte: Black matte hardware provides a bold and contemporary contrast, creating a striking visual statement.
  • Gold or Brass: Gold or brass hardware adds a touch of luxury and warmth, complementing the white theme while creating a glamorous accent.

Lighting Choices

Lighting plays a crucial role in setting the mood and ambiance of a white kitchen. Different types of lighting can create a variety of effects, ranging from warm and inviting to bright and modern.

  • Recessed Lighting: Recessed lighting provides a clean and modern look, illuminating the kitchen evenly.
  • Pendant Lights: Pendant lights over the island or dining area add a touch of style and create a focal point.
  • Under-Cabinet Lighting: Under-cabinet lighting provides task lighting for food preparation and creates a warm and inviting atmosphere.

White quartz countertops and white cabinets provide a clean and versatile canvas for your kitchen design. However, to elevate your space beyond the basics, consider integrating various design elements and incorporating natural accents to create a truly unique and inviting kitchen.

Integrating Design Elements

Adding design elements can transform a basic white kitchen into a sophisticated and functional space.

  • Islands: A kitchen island can serve as a focal point, offering additional workspace, seating, and storage. A white quartz island countertop can seamlessly blend with the existing cabinetry while providing a durable and elegant surface.
  • Open Shelving: Open shelving offers a contemporary touch and allows for the display of beautiful dishes or decorative items. Choose white or light-toned shelves to maintain a cohesive look with the white cabinets and countertops.
  • Seating Areas: Integrate seating areas into your kitchen design for casual dining or entertaining. Consider bar stools or a small dining table with comfortable chairs to create a welcoming space.

Appliance Finishes

Choosing the right appliance finishes can enhance the overall aesthetic of your white kitchen.

  • Stainless Steel: A classic and timeless choice, stainless steel appliances complement white quartz countertops and cabinets, creating a sleek and modern look.
  • Black Stainless Steel: Black stainless steel offers a more contemporary and sophisticated alternative to traditional stainless steel. The darker hue adds a touch of drama to the white kitchen while maintaining a sleek and modern feel.
  • White Appliances: For a truly cohesive and monochromatic look, consider white appliances. White appliances blend seamlessly with white cabinets and countertops, creating a clean and minimalist aesthetic.

Incorporating Natural Elements

Natural elements can soften the white aesthetic and bring warmth and texture to your kitchen.

  • Plants: Add greenery with potted plants or a small herb garden. Plants not only add visual interest but also purify the air. Choose plants that thrive in indoor conditions and complement the white color scheme.
  • Wood Accents: Introduce warmth and texture with wood accents. Consider wooden cutting boards, serving trays, or a wooden dining table. Choose wood tones that complement the white kitchen design, such as light oak or maple.
